# STUN server
P76= 

# Keep-alive interval (in seconds. default 20 seconds)
P84=20

# Use STUN to detect network connectivity. 0 - No, 1 - Yes. 
P474=0

# Total STUN response misses to restart DHCP (mininum=3 default=3)
P475=3

#################################################################################
# Firmware Upgrade                                                              #
#################################################################################

# Firmware Upgrade and Privisioning. 0 - TFTP Upgrade, 1 - HTTP Upgrade, 2 - HTTPS Upgrade.
P212=1

# Firmware Server Path
P192=fm.grandstream.com/gs

# Config Server Path
P237=fm.grandstream.com/gs

# XML Config File Password
P1359= 

# HTTP/HTTPS User Name
P1360=

# HTTP/HTTPS Password
P1361=
# 0 - Send HTTP Basic Authentication Information only when challenged
# 1 - Always send HTTP Basic Authentication Information 
P20713=

# Firmware File Prefix
P232=

# Firmware File Postfix
P233=

# Config File Prefix
P234=

# Config File Postfix
P235=

# Allow DHCP Option 66 to override server. 0 - No, 1 - Yes. Default is Yes.
# When set to Yes(1), it will override the configured provision path and method.
P145=1

# Automatic Upgrade. 0 - No, 1 - Check daily, 2 - Check weekly, 3 - Check every () minutes. Default is No.
P194=0

# Check for new firmware/config file every () minutes, unit is in minute, minimum 60 minutes, default is 7 days.
P193=10080

# Automatic Upgrade. Daily at hour(0-23)
P285=1

# Automatic Upgrade. Weekly on day (0-6)
P286=1

# 0 = Always Check for New Firmware 
# 1 = Check New Firmware only when F/W pre/suffix changes 
# 2 = Always Skip the Firmware Check
P238=0

# Authenticate Config File. 0 - No, 1 - Yes.
P240=0

# Firmware Key (AES 128, in Hexadecimal Representation)
P242=

###############################################
# Call Progress Tones                         #
###############################################

# Dial Tone
P4000=f1=350@-13,f2=440@-13,c=0/0;

# Second Dial Tone
P4006=f1=350@-17,f2=440@-17,c=0/0;

# Ringback Tone
P4001=f1=440@-19,f2=480@-19,c=2000/4000;

# Busy Tone
P4002=f1=480@-24,f2=620@-24,c=500/500;

# Reorder Tone
P4003=f1=480@-24,f2=620@-24,c=250/250;

# Confirmation Tone
P4004=f1=350@-11,f2=440@-11,c=100/100-100/100-100/100;

# Call Waiting tone
P4005=f1=440@-13,c=300/300-300/10000;

# SIP T1 Timeout. RFC 3261 T1 value (RTT estimate)
# 50 - 0.5 sec, 100 - 1 sec, 200 - 2 sec, 400 - 4 sec, 800 - 8 sec. Default 50.
P209=50

# SIP T2 Interval. RFC 3261 T2 value. The maximum retransmit interval for non-INVITE requests and INVITE responses.
# 200 - 2 sec, 400 - 4 sec, 800 - 8 sec, 1600 - 16 sec, 3200 - 32 sec. Default 400.
P250=400

# SIP Timer D 
# Number: 0 - 64 seconds
# Mandatory
P2387 = 0

# DTMF Payload Type
P79=101

# Preferred DTMF method. 
# 100 - In-audio, 101 - RFC2833, 102 - SIP INFO
# Priority 1
P850=101

# Priority 2
P851=102

# Priority 3
P852=100

# Session Expiration (in seconds. default 180 seconds. Allowed value: 90-65535)
P260=180

# Minimum SE (in seconds. default 90 seconds, must be lower than or equal to P260)
P261=90

# Caller Request Timer (Request for timer when calling) 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P262=0

# Callee Request Timer (Request for timer when called. i.e. if remote party supports timer but did not request for one) 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P263=0

# Force Timer (Still use timer when remote party does not support timer) 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P264=0

# UAC Specify Refresher. 0 - omit, 1 - UAC, 2 - UAS
P266=0

# UAS Specify Refresher. 1 - UAC, 2 - UAS
P267=1

# Force INVITE (Always refresh with INVITE instead of UPDATE even when remote party supports UPDATE) 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P265=0

# Enable 100rel. 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P272=0

#################################################################################
# Codec/Voice Quality settings                                                  #
#################################################################################

# Preferred Vocoder
# 0 - PCMU, 8 - PCMA, 4 - G.723, 18 - G.729, 2 - G.726-32, 98 - iLBC

# Choice 1. 
P57=0

# Choice 2. 
P58=8

# Choice 3. 
P59=4

# Choice 4. 
P60=18

# Choice 5. 
P61=2

# Choice 6. 
P62=98

# VAD. 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P50=0

# Jitter buffer type.  0 - Fixed, 1 - Adaptive
P133=1

# Jitter buffer length. 0 - Low, 1 - Medium, 2 - High
P132=1

# SRTP Mode
# 0 = Disabled
# 1 = Enabled but not forced
# 2 = Enabled and forced
P183=0

# G723 rate. 0 - 6.3kbps encoding rate, 1 - 5.3kbps encoding rate
P49=0

# Use First Matching Vocoder in 200OK SDP. 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P4363=0

# iLBC Frame Size. 0 - 20ms(default), 1 - 30ms.
P97=0

# iLBC payload type. (between 96 and 127, default is 97).
P96=97

#Voice Frames per Packet. (up to 10/20/32/64 for G711/G726/G723/other codecs respectively) 
P37 = 2

# Symmetric RTP. 0 - No, 1 - Yes
P291=0
